About The Role

Working within the Wastewater Treatment & Maintenance function and reporting to the Biosolids Compliance Manager, the Biosolids Quality Compliance Scientist (BQCS) is responsible for ensuring that all treated sludge complies with HACCP conditions as defined in the BAS standard and thereby maintains compliant Biosolids recycling operations and the sludge to land recycling outlet within a defined operational region.

Biosolids provides soil health benefits and nutrients for growing crops, as well as sequestering carbon and reducing greenhouse gas emissions.

It is commonly used in agriculture and other land application operations in the Southern Water operating region.

What You Will Be Responsible For

The role is 50% field based and 50% office based. Field time is split evenly between attendance on Southern Water sites and attendance at land application sites, commonly customer properties (being farms or other equivalent agricultural units). BQCS has a methodical approach to tasks and are motivated by achieving excellent quality standards and enjoy controlling and interacting with complex interrelated systems. The successful candidate should understand the quality management principles and can apply production planning and process monitoring techniques in order to maintain stable systems of work. They are able to interrogate complex systems, understand interdependencies between processes, and identify critical variables that can impact system stability.

The BQCS may have a scientific or engineering background or equivalent professional experience in agriculture or food production and works within the framework of a formal quality management system and is able to use their initiative and subject matter knowledge to identify deviations from expected operating parameters and implement corrective measures.

* Issuing certificates of Biosolids compliance in accordance with the BAS standard using the Southern Water Biosolids compliance system (BIO)
* Regular dialogue site managers and operators
* Establish and maintain in-person presence on Biosolids production sites
* Biosolids and sludge sampling
* Daily monitoring of STC process parameters and proactive intervention
* Investigate management system breaches and write breach reports
* Maintain a comprehensive annual audit activity schedule
* Biosolids stockpile audits
* Biosolids spreading audits
* End-to-end data audits with service providers
* Weighcell calibration audits
* Sampling methodology audits
* Soil sampling audits
